which of the following couples would have the best chance of conceiving naturally and having a second, healthy baby? click or tap a choice to answer the question. 32 - year - old couple, each partner consumes 1 alcoholic drink 5 times a week, minimal bpa in urine 24 - year - old couple, male partner consumes 30 alcoholic drinks a week, higher bpa levels in urine 43 - year - old couple, neither partner consumes alcohol, minimal bpa in urine

Explanation:

Brief Explanations
  • Age factor: Generally, women's fertility starts to decline more significantly after 35, and men's fertility also has an optimal age range. A 32 - year - old couple is in a relatively good age range compared to a 43 - year - old couple.
  • Alcohol consumption: Excessive alcohol consumption (like 30 drinks a week for the male in the 24 - year - old couple) can negatively impact sperm quality (for men) and hormonal balance (for both partners). Moderate alcohol consumption (1 drink 5 times a week) has less of a negative impact compared to heavy consumption.
  • BPA levels: BPA (Bisphenol A) is an endocrine - disrupting chemical. Higher BPA levels (in the 24 - year - old couple) can interfere with reproductive hormones and fertility, while minimal BPA levels (in the 32 - year - old couple) are less likely to cause significant fertility issues.

Answer:

32 - year - old couple, each partner consumes 1 alcoholic drink 5 times a week, minimal BPA in urine.
